Fried Pork Chops

These fried pork chops are flavorfully seasoned, then pan-fried until golden brown and juicy for a delicious home-cooked meal ready in 20 minutes.

Preparation Time
10 mins
Cooking Time
10 mins
Total Time
20 mins
Calories
207 Calories

Recipe Instructions

Step 1
Heat o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at.
Step 2
Combine flour, seasoning salt, salt, and pepper in a paper or plastic bag.
Step 3
Place pork chops in the bag and shake to coat. Shake off any excess flour.
Step 4
Fry chops in hot oil until golden on the outside and juices run clear, 4 to 5 minutes per side. An instant-read thermometer inserted into the center should read at least 145 degrees F (63 degrees C). Drain on a wire rack or paper towels before serving.
Step 5
Serve hot and enjoy!

Ingredients

  • 1 cup vegetable oil for frying
  • salt and pepper to taste
  • 4 (3/4 inch) thick pork chops
  • 0.5 cup all-purpose flour
  • 0.5 teaspoon seasoning salt, or to taste
